Forwarding to dev@ Philippe Poilbarbe wrote on Wed, Feb 04, 2015 at 12:28:17 +0100: > Hello, > > I had to install a version of subversion as a loadable module (via > environment modules) so it had to be in a non standard directory. > > Configuring with the --prefix option works fine except for installing > the perl bindings: it wants to install it in the native perl directory > not in the 'prefix' subtree because the prefix is not transmitted to the > Makefile.PL. > > Joined is a patch which corrects this (one line modified in Makefile.in). > > Cheers, > Philippe. > -- > Philippe Poilbarbe > CLS, Scientific Softwares (DT/PIL/LS). >
> diff -Naur subversion-1.8.11.orig/Makefile.in subversion-1.8.11/Makefile.in > --- subversion-1.8.11.orig/Makefile.in 2014-02-10 05:04:51.000000000 > +0100 > +++ subversion-1.8.11/Makefile.in 2015-02-02 18:13:16.058431000 +0100 > @@ -777,7 +777,7 @@ > ./config.status subversion/bindings/swig/perl/native/Makefile.PL > > $(SWIG_PL_DIR)/native/Makefile: $(SWIG_PL_DIR)/native/Makefile.PL > - cd $(SWIG_PL_DIR)/native; $(PERL) Makefile.PL > + cd $(SWIG_PL_DIR)/native; $(PERL) Makefile.PL PREFIX=$(prefix) > > # There is a "readlink -f" command on some systems for the same purpose, > # but it's not as portable (e.g. Mac OS X doesn't have it).
